Job Description

Purpose of the Role

McLaren Racing is evolving its Commercial and Marketing operating model to become more integrated, data-driven, automated and AI-enabled. This role will lead the technology and AI transformation workstream, defining the systems, platforms, data foundations and practical AI capabilities required to turn redesigned ways of working into measurable operational improvement.

Working alongside Process Engineers and business stakeholders, the role will connect process design, technology architecture and AI use cases into one coherent future-state operating model. The successful candidate will balance strategic leadership with practical delivery, ensuring recommendations are grounded, scalable and capable of being implemented.

What You'll Do

  • Lead the technology and AI workstream within the Commercial & Marketing transformation programme, defining a clear technology vision aligned to business objectives and AI strategy.
  • Assess the current technology landscape, identifying platform fragmentation, integration gaps, manual workarounds and opportunities for simplification.
  • Identify where AI can remove manual effort, improve decision quality, enhance insight, support personalisation or optimise content and workflows.
  • Design future-state technology architecture, including systems, data models, integrations, APIs and automation frameworks.
  • Ensure technology solutions support scalable operations, data-driven decision making and AI-enabled ways of working.
  • Partner with Process Engineers to translate future business processes into practical, system-enabled solutions.
  • Work closely with the Lead, AI Transformation to ensure AI use cases are supported by the right data, platforms and architecture.
  • Define how AI capabilities are embedded into core systems and workflows, avoiding siloed or point solutions.
  • Evaluate and recommend technology solutions across MarTech, data platforms, workflow automation and integration technologies.
  • Develop technology roadmaps and delivery plans, balancing business value, feasibility, scalability and long-term operability.
  • Drive platform rationalisation and consolidation, creating a connected and efficient technology ecosystem.
  • Work with internal teams, vendors and implementation partners to validate designs and support successful delivery.
  • Influence and engage senior stakeholders, translating complex technology concepts into clear business recommendations.

Qualifications

What You'll Bring

  • Strong experience in technology, digital or operating model transformation, gained in consulting or an in-house environment.
  • A background spanning one or more of business analysis, solution or enterprise architecture, technology consulting, product delivery or transformation leadership.
  • Proven experience assessing complex processes and technology landscapes and translating findings into practical future-state designs and roadmaps.
  • Experience designing or delivering systems that support integration, workflow automation, data-driven decision-making and AI-enabled use cases.
  • Practical understanding of data platforms, integrations, APIs, workflow tooling and modern cloud-based application environments.
  • Experience applying AI, machine learning, advanced analytics, GenAI or intelligent automation to genuine business problems.
  • Ability to translate business problems into clear technology and AI requirements, with measurable outcomes.
  • Comfort working in complex, multi-system environments and engaging both technical and non-technical stakeholders.
  • Willingness and capability to contribute selectively at a hands-on level through analysis, design, configuration, prototyping, testing or solution validation.

Personal Attributes

  • Able to connect business process, technology, data and AI into one coherent solution.
  • Commercially minded and focused on business value, operational performance and measurable outcomes.
  • Strategic enough to shape direction, but practical enough to get close to the detail and help make progress.
  • Comfortable operating in ambiguity, challenging assumptions and creating structure.
  • Strong communicator and influencer across senior, technical and non-technical audiences.
  • Curious and externally aware, with sound judgement about where emerging technology is genuinely useful.
  • Collaborative, delivery-oriented and biased towards practical outcomes over theoretical design.
  • Comfortable moving between workshop facilitation, architecture and roadmap design, stakeholder communication and selective hands-on experimentation.
